POSITION SUMMARY

To be fully engaged in provide Quality/No Harm, Customer Experiences and Stewardship by assisting licensed personnel in providing direct nursing care under the direction and supervision of a Registered Nurse.

PRIMARY ACCOUNTABILITIES
Engagement:

Associate supports engagement through adherence to the I-CARE commitments.

Quality/No Harm:

Uses two patient identifiers when accessing patient information in patient care. Provides safe and timely transport of patients as needed. Demonstrates effective telephone etiquette. Uses and cares for equipment and supplies economically.  Initiates patient set-up and maintains monitor equipment. Cares for patients in a clean and safe environment. Performs quality EKG tracing and performs Stat EKG?s when requested. Ensures accurate labeling of specimens. Application of orthopedic splints and appliances. Performs wound care/non-sterile dressings. Sets up and assists for patient care procedures. Assists with triage process, i.e. vital signs, data collection, etc. Utilizes Health First computer systems with regard to order entry, order inquiry, and patient documentation. Provides relief and assistance to HUC as needed.

Customer Experience:

Collects, records and reports accurate patient information. Delivers basic care to patients as directed. Responds to call light in a timely manner. Completes assigned tasks in a timely manner. Provides care to patients in a clean and safe environment. Competently performs routine procedures. Assists other associates to maintain productivity. Provides service to patients and families with sensitivity and respect for their needs, expectations, age, cultural and individual differences. Demonstrates effective communication with other members of the health care team and promotes effective team functioning. Demonstrates dependability, reliability, and flexibility. May have access to IV solutions, authorized medications, and supplies as needed for patient care responsibilities. Contributes to the patient experience as evidenced by positive patient satisfaction scores and HCAHPs scores for department/medical center and/or written compliments by patients/others as well as consistent performance of purposeful hourly rounding and bedside shift report.

Stewardship:

Maintains appropriate level of supplies in the treatment area. Work Experience

QUALIFICATIONS REQUIRED

: High school diploma or equivalent. Must have completed Basic Dysrhythmia course with at least 80% passing grade and completion of 80 clinical hours OR current EMT certicate or previous experience as ED Tech or CNA, or after completion of first semester in a RN/LPN program. Current AHA BLS Healthcare Provider Completion Card.

PHYSICAL DEMANDS

: Must have visual acuity and hand-eye coordination to perform clinical tasks. Must have corrected vision and hearing to normal range. Must be able to lift, turn, pull, push or ambulate patients/equipment up to 90% of the assigned shift. Must be able to lift up to 40 pounds unassisted up to 33% of the assigned shift. Must be able to stand, walk, bend, and stoop up to 90% of assigned shift. Must be able to sit, up to 90% of the assigned shift. Potential for exposure to biohazahardous waste, and known or unknown diseases.

MENTAL DEMANDS

Must have ability to work in often stressful environment with patients/families at various ages and levels of understanding Must have ability to concentrate on multiple priority activities Must have ability to respond appropriately to life threatening situations Must have continuous concentration watching computer/monitor screens with only dinner and break times as per hospital policy.
